Gameplay in Knife Up
The playfield scrolls upward as you throw. Tap or click to launch your knife toward the next board. Land in the sweet spot for bonus points, slice apples along the way, and avoid hazards like spikes or previously stuck blades. Miss a platform or collide with a blocked lane and the run ends. The physics are snappy, which rewards patience and rhythm instead of button mashing.

Tips & Tricks
Beginner Tips
- Wait a beat. Throw on the down‑swing when the next board slows near center.
- Prioritize safe sticks over apples early on. Survive first, farm score later.
- Learn your rhythm. Count a consistent cadence between throws to avoid panic taps.
- Use peripheral vision to track both the knife and the edge of the screen scroll.
Advanced Strategies
- Chain perfects. Back‑to‑back center hits stabilize vertical positioning and boost points.
- Apple routing. Only go for apples when the board spacing gives you a buffer throw.
- Bail smart. If timing is off, skip a risky apple and reset your rhythm on the next board.
- Micro‑aim with timing, not aim lines. The only variable is when you tap, so master that window.
